Atmospheric carbon dioxide produces a so-called "greenhouse effect" by trapping heat near Earth's surface. What human activities

might tend to increase the greenhouse effect?

Human Activities like increased pollution , unsustainable use of resources , combustion of fossil fuels and setting up big factories tends to increase the greenhouse effect.
